Shargash, Zorak Zoran, Umath, Tolat and Orlanth are all the same, for some sufficiently God Learnerishly broad definition of 'the same'. As for Shargash being a death god who lives in the Underworld, consider that Umath died, the Shargashi claim that Shargash travelled to hell and returned (hey, just like Orlanth), but 'travelling to the Underworld' can be taken as a euphemism for dying itself. Consider that 'son of X' can mean 'aspect of X' when applied to gods that are somewhat similar.
It has been suggested, also by God Learned types, that Vadrus and Humakt are 'the same'. Funny how you never see them both in the same place, eh?
